Introducción a los macros

Para cada instrucción simbólica que usted codifica, el ensamblador genera una instrucción de lenguaje de maquina. El ensamblador tiene  facilidades que el programador puede utilizar para definir macros. Primero hay que definir un nombre especifico para la macro, junto con el conjunto de instrucciones en lenguaje ensamblador que la macro va a generar.

Después, siempre que necesite codificar el conjunto de instrucciones, solo hay que codificar el nombre de la macro y el ensamblador genera de forma automática las instrucciones que han sido definidas en la macro.

Las macros son útiles para los siguientes propósitos:

  • Simplificar y reducir la cantidad de codificación repetitiva.
  • Reducir errores causados por la codificación repetitiva.
  • Linealizar un programa en lenguaje ensamblador para hacerlo mas legible.